Hey Pinky is Sheiko programs any good?
Which one did you run? Was it like the 3 day under 80kg with 37,30,32 or something else?
Cos it seems pretty chill like how heavy you go or at least different to anything I’ve done before and there’s all kinds of weird exercises and no curls or rows
I really like it, and the results (his across the board not mine specifically) speak for themselves.
I ran advanced large load prep 3 and comp, those are the 4 day programs.
If you have an iphone his app has all of his programs in and only costs like 12.99 which is a bargain for a lifetime supply of programs IMO. Also works as a workout log, and wilks calculator.
It even has a bench specialisation program ![]()
Depends. I regularly do 6x3 at 85% which isnt maximal work, but not quite chill. Didn’t hurt my gains either.
There’s definitely room to add exercises though, I put some upper back and bicep work in here and there for sure.
Even easier to add some of that volume if you do one of the 3 day programs.
If you are using my recent training you’ll get a bit of a false impression. at the end of Prep 3 and during Comp there arent many assistance exercises, its all comp lifts. In Prep 1 and 2 ther is more in the way of other exercises. i.e Tomorrow has lat work scheduled in, which could either be horizontal or vertical pulls, my choice.
